Automated Data Migration: Tools and Techniques for Hands-Off Transfers

In the ever-evolving landscape of data management, automated data migration has emerged as a game-changing approach for organizations looking to streamline their data transfer processes. As we move into 2025, the demand for efficient, accurate, and hands-off data migration solutions continues to grow. This blog post explores the latest tools and techniques that are revolutionizing automated data migration.

The Rise of Automated Data Migration

Automated data migration leverages advanced technologies to minimize manual intervention in the data transfer process. By utilizing intelligent algorithms and machine learning, modern data migration tools can handle complex migrations with minimal human oversight, reducing errors and accelerating the entire process.

Key Benefits of Automated Data Migration

1. Increased Efficiency

Automated data migration tools significantly reduce the time required for data transfers, allowing organizations to complete migrations faster and with less disruption to daily operations.

2. Improved Accuracy

By eliminating manual data entry and manipulation, automated migration reduces the risk of human error, ensuring higher data quality in the target system.

3. Cost-Effectiveness

While the initial investment in automated data migration tools may be substantial, the long-term savings in time and resources often outweigh the costs, especially for large-scale or frequent migrations.

4. Scalability

Automated solutions can handle migrations of varying sizes, from small datasets to petabyte-scale transfers, with consistent performance and reliability.

Leading Automated Data Migration Tools

Several data migration tools have emerged as leaders in the field of automated transfers:

1. Airbyte

Airbyte offers an open-source data integration platform that supports automated data migration across a wide range of sources and destinations. Its user-friendly interface and extensive connector library make it an excellent choice for organizations of all sizes[1].

2. AWS Database Migration Service (DMS)

AWS DMS provides a robust solution for automated database migrations to AWS cloud platforms. It supports both homogeneous and heterogeneous migrations, offering flexibility for diverse migration scenarios[1].

3. Fivetran

Fivetran specializes in automated ETL processes, making it an ideal choice for organizations looking to migrate data to centralized data warehouses. Its emphasis on data privacy and security ensures sensitive information remains protected throughout the migration process[1].

4. Matillion

Matillion offers a cloud-native data integration and transformation platform that excels in automated data migration. Its visual ETL/ELT designer and pushdown optimization capabilities make it a powerful tool for complex migration projects[5].

Advanced Techniques for Automated Data Migration

1. AI-Driven Data Mapping

Modern data migration tools increasingly incorporate AI and machine learning to automate the complex task of data mapping between source and target systems. This technology can identify patterns and relationships in data structures, significantly reducing the time and effort required for mapping configuration.

2. Real-Time Validation and Error Handling

Advanced automated migration solutions perform continuous validation checks during the transfer process. When discrepancies or errors are detected, these tools can automatically apply predefined rules for data cleansing or flag issues for human review, ensuring data integrity throughout the migration.

3. Incremental Migration Strategies

Many automated data migration tools now support incremental migration approaches. This technique allows for the continuous transfer of data changes from the source to the target system, minimizing downtime and enabling phased migrations for large-scale projects.

4. Automated Schema Evolution

As data structures evolve, automated migration tools can detect and adapt to schema changes in real-time. This capability ensures that migrations remain accurate and up-to-date, even when dealing with dynamic data sources.

Best Practices for Implementing Automated Data Migration

  1. Thorough Planning: Despite automation, careful planning remains crucial. Define clear objectives, timelines, and success criteria for your migration project.
  2. Data Profiling and Cleansing: Use automated tools to profile and cleanse data before migration, ensuring that only high-quality data is transferred to the new system.
  3. Comprehensive Testing: Implement rigorous testing protocols, including automated test cases, to validate the accuracy and completeness of migrated data.
  4. Monitoring and Auditing: Utilize the built-in monitoring capabilities of automated data migration tools to track progress and identify potential issues in real-time.
  5. Backup and Rollback Planning: Always maintain comprehensive backups and have a clear rollback strategy in case of unexpected issues during the migration process.

Conclusion

Automated data migration tools and techniques are transforming the way organizations approach data transfers, offering unprecedented efficiency, accuracy, and scalability. As we look towards the future, the continued evolution of AI and machine learning promises even more advanced automation capabilities, further simplifying the complex task of data migration.

By leveraging these cutting-edge tools and following best practices, organizations can achieve seamless, hands-off data migrations that minimize risk and maximize the value of their data assets. As data continues to grow in volume and complexity, embracing automated data migration will become not just an advantage, but a necessity for businesses looking to stay competitive in the digital age.


Answer from Perplexity: pplx.ai/share